When did Colin Kaepernick become an activist?

In 2016, Colin Kaepernick started a movement, and a national debate, when he kneeled during the national anthem. This was his explanation for it in August 2016. “I am not going to stand up to show pride in a flag for a country that oppresses black people and people of color,” Kaepernick said, according to NFL.com.

Why Colin Kaepernick is not in the NFL?

Kaepernick became a free agent in March 2017 after opting out of his 49ers contract and has not played in the NFL since. He and his former teammate Eric Reid eventually filed a grievance against the NFL, claiming that team owners colluded to keep them unsigned for protesting.

How much is Colin Kaepernick Nike deal?

Despite initial reports the deal included a guaranteed $61 million, according to Business Insider, Kaepernick only received approximately $39.4 million, roughly 31 percent of the amount that was initially touted.

How much money has kaepernick donated?

NFL free agent Colin Kaepernick’s charity, the “Know Your Rights Camp,” has donated more than $1.75 million in recent weeks to aid “Black and Brown communities” and assist with COVID-19 relief, according to TMZ Sports.

What activism has Colin Kaepernick done?

Colin Kaepernick was the turning point for this generation of athletes. In 2016, the San Francisco 49ers quarterback began kneeling during the national anthem before NFL games to protest racial injustice, stirring impassioned debate throughout a country deeply divided on social and political issues.
